Custom ERP software development solutions in today’s business environment that is constantly changing businesses require effective and efficient methods to run their operations efficiently. Enterprise Resource Planning (ERP) systems have become the foundation for companies looking to improve their processes and productivity. It is possible to create custom ERP Software development tools that provide customized functions that are tailored to the needs of a company, while ensuring the highest performance and flexibility. This article examines the realm of customized ERP software development, offering an overview of methods of development, Integration of modules, as well as crucial aspects to consider when choosing a development company.
A brief overview of Custom ERP Software Development
The development of custom ERP programs is the creation of a unique ERP system specifically designed to meet the unique needs of an organization. In contrast to off-the-shelf ERP solutions custom ERP software is designed to tackle the specific needs and requirements of a company. This customized approach ensures that the software is in sync with the workflow of the business, leading to increased efficiency and effectiveness.
The process of developing begins with an in-depth analysis of the company’s requirements, then the creation and installation of various modules that work seamlessly to create a unified system. Custom ERP solutions are flexible as well as scalability and the capacity to adjust to evolving business requirements and requirements, which is why they are a preferred option for many companies throughout the USA.
Understanding Custom ERP Development
Development of a Custom ERP software development that requires many phases, each one vital to creating a sturdy and effective system. The procedure typically consists of:
Analysis of Requirements
The initial step in developing a custom ERP development is to understand the particular requirements and problems of the company. This requires gathering specific specifications from various departments as well as people involved to assure that the system is addressing every aspect of the business.
System Design
Based on the requirements gathered A detailed system design is developed. The design describes the structure for the ERP system, which includes the modules, the data flow as well as integration point.
Development
The development phase involves programming the modules alike to the specifications of the design. Each module is designed to fulfill specific functions and seamlessly integrates with other modules in order to create a complete system.
Testing
After the development is completed The system is tested thoroughly to assure that the system works in the way it was intended. This includes unit tests as well as integration testing. acceptance tests for users to discover and address any problems.
Deployment
After successful tests Following successful testing, after successful testing, the ERP system is implemented into the workplace. This process includes data transfer, system configuration and training for users to assure an easy change.
Maintenance and Support
Following deployment, the system needs periodic maintenance as well as support in order to solve any issues, install updates and warrant the system’s performance over time.
Integration and Development of Modules
Modules are the core components that comprise An ERP system, each one designed to perform specific tasks. When custom ERP software development integration, the use of the modules are crucial to assure seamless operation. The most commonly integrated modules are:
Financial Management
This module manages all financial transactions, which includes budgeting, accounting, as well as financial reporting. It gives real-time information about the health and financial condition of an organization.
Human Resources
The HR module handles employees’ data as well as hiring, payroll, performance evaluation and other HR-related functions. It simplifies HR processes and provides an efficient management of workforce.
Inventory Management
This module monitors the level of inventory and sales, orders and even deliveries. It aids in maximizing the level of inventory, reducing expenses, and also ensuring the timely availability of the products.
Marketing and Sales
The module for sales and marketing handles customer relations as well as sales processes, marketing campaigns, as well as customer service. It increases customer engagement and boosts sales.
Supply Chain Management
This module manages the entire supply chain process from the procurement stage through delivery. It makes sure that there is a seamless coordination between manufacturers, suppliers, and distributors.
Customer Relations Management (CRM)
The CRM module handles customer interactions, which includes support, sales, as well as service. It aids in developing strong relationships with customers as well as increasing customer satisfaction.
Project Management
This module aids in the planning, execution as well as monitoring the progress of projects. It helps warrant that projects are completed within the timeframe, on budget, and in accordance with the expectations for quality.
Aspects to be Considered When Selecting the right development firm
Selecting the desirable custom ERP software development is vital to the success of your customized ERP project. Important aspects to take into account include:
Expertise and Experience
measure the company’s capabilities and expertise in the development of customized ERP solutions. Review their portfolio and customer reviews to evaluate their capabilities.
Understanding of the business needs
The company that develops software must have a thorough understanding of your business’s requirements and the challenges. They must be able to translate your requirements into effective software solutions.
Technical Proficiency
Make sure the company has competence in the latest technology and tools that are required to support ERP development. They must be able to deliver an efficient and scalable solution that is future-proof.
tailoring and Flexibility
The company should provide the highest degree of customization along with flexibility, to warrant that the ERP system is in line to your particular needs.
Post-Deployment Assistance
Examine the firm’s post-deployment assistance and maintenance support. They must offer regular support to address any issues and to implement adjustments.
Cost and Timeline
Take into consideration the budget and timeframe to complete the task. Be sure that the company has detailed plans for the project with specific deadlines and deliverables.
Conclusion
The custom ERP software development can provide many benefits for businesses that include improved efficiency, scalability and the capacity to address particular business requirements. By understanding the process of development by integrating key modules and deciding on the best company to develop the system, companies can obtain an ERP system that is robust that boosts productivity and growth.
Frequently Asked Questions
Q1: How much will a custom ERP system set?
A: The price of a custom ERP system can vary based on a variety of factors, such as the level of complexity as well as its number of components and the rates of the development company. In general, the cost of the cost of custom ERP development could range between $25,000 and $5000 or even more. It is essential to obtain an exact quote from the firm that developed the software to know the total price.
Q2: How much will ERP software run for the US?
A: The price of ERP applications in the US differs based on the type of ERP software (custom or off the shelf) and user count and the features it comes with. Off-the-shelf ERP solutions range between $10,000 and $100,000 or more. custom ERP systems generally start at $25,000 but can be significantly higher depending on the specifications.
Q3: What are Custom ERP solutions?
A: The custom ERP solution is ERP software that is tailored to meet the needs of an company. In contrast to generic off-the-shelf ERP software customized ERP solutions are created to cater to the specific needs and requirements of business that provide the most efficient and effective solution.
Q4: Do ERP systems be modified?
A: Absolutely, ERP system can be modified. Personalization lets businesses tailor the ERP system to meet their specific requirements, making sure it is in line to their processes and workflows. adaptation may involve introducing new modules, changing the functionality of existing ones, or connecting into other software.